KANDUNGAN PIGMEN ASTAXANTHIN DARI MIKROALGA Botryococcus braunnii PADA BERBAGAI PENAMBAHAN NITROGEN DAN PHOSPHOR
Abstract: Botryococcus braunii
is a microalgae that produce astaxanthin . The content of astaxanthin in
microalgae cells is influenced by environmental factors and nutrition . One
source of nutrients that can influence the content of astaxanthin is nitrogen
and phosphorus . Nitrate as nitrogen source used in this study is potassium
nitrate at a concentration of 0.5 g / L ; 1 g / L ; 1.5 g / L ; 2 g / L and
phosphate as a phosphorus source used is potassium dihydrogen phosphate at a
concentration of 0.010 g / L ; 0.035 g / L ; 0.070 g / L ; 0.105 g / L.
Qualitative and quantitative analysis of the astaxanthin dilakuakan with UV-
VIS spectrophotometric method and using the ANOVA statistical test . The
results showed that the maximum content of astaxanthin was obtained on the
medium with the addition of potassium nitrate with a concentration of 1.5 g / l
is equal to 1441.875 ppm and with the addition of potassium dihydrogen
phosphate at a concentration of 0.035 g / L 1331.583 ppm .
